no it wont work for you, you are getting key code lock out..

Syncmate is to get BECM talking again to engine ECU if lost sync, and having to use EKA all the time, as well as being a right PITA, indicates an underlying fault, usually battery drain. Try taking blue aerial wire off RF unit for a few days, see if less drain through waking BECM.

Just had new RF on mine - was the cause of multiple problems; new drivers door handle/switches, 2 sets C/L motors burnt out, and a new BECM :eek::eek:

For the sake of £170 and 10mins work it's worth getting the RF replaced.
